# HG changeset patch
# User Steeve Chailloux <steeve.chailloux@orus.io>
# Date 1710408162 -3600
#      Thu Mar 14 10:22:42 2024 +0100
# Node ID c2cd738faaa5f09c89ce6a7c2c311868a397ea65
# Parent  64bd0354730c273189647b4aca0f0379122ef440
fix: segfault when rendering fails

diff --git a/runner/main.go b/runner/main.go
--- a/runner/main.go
+++ b/runner/main.go
@@ -330,6 +330,7 @@
 			f, err := r.runCommand(tmpDir, name, c)
 			if err != nil {
 				errors <- err
+				return
 			}
 			results <- f.Name()
 		}(name, command)